The following table summarizes the setup tasks required to prepare a Reactive Molding analysis. Reactive Molding analyses include the following: Reaction Injection Molding (RIM) analysis, Structural Reaction Injection Molding (SRIM) analysis, Resin Transfer Molding (RTM), or Multiple-barrel Reactive Molding (RIM-MBI) analyses.
